WebUse tax is calculated at the same rate as the sales tax at the purchaser's address. In addition to the general use tax rate, vehicles are charged an additional 0.3% motor vehicle sales/use tax. Vehicles received as gifts WebMar 15, 2024 · Keep in mind that Washington state has its own estate tax. Under current law, the Washington estate tax applies to estates over $2.193 million. However, there is no state gift tax and no state ...

WebA. Taxable employers in the highest rate class pay 5.7 percent (not counting delinquency or Employment Administration Fund taxes). Employers who are delinquent in paying their taxes may have to pay an additional 2 percent delinquency tax. We're updating this information to account for recent legislative changes. WebWith no personal income tax, is there any other tax I am required to pay in Washington? What taxes apply if my business is located in Seattle? As of January 1, 2024, a Seattle payroll tax is charged to businesses with a yearly payroll of $7,386,494 or more and have at least one employee who earns more than $158,282 in wages a year.

WebFeb 21, 2024 · The REET in Washington State is: 1.1% on homes less than $500,000 1.28% on homes between $500,000 and $1,500,000 2.75% on homes between $1,500,000 and $3,000,000 3% on homes more than $3,000,000.
